Sina in the Moon is a traditional Samoan Legend about how Sina had no food to eat or feed her child, in Samoa.
In Sina's desperation, anger and hunger, she yelled at the moon "oh you useless moon, you mean old moon I wish I could let my child take a bite out of you"
This is a legend of how we see faces in the moon today.
